Meanwhile, the big LG OLED we bought, I have been on a crusade to neuter all the ads without causing issues with downloading apps/updates/streaming. The RootMyTV exploit no longer works:
https://github.com/RootMyTV/RootMyTV.github.io
I have found blocking the IP of the local Akamai peer works for blocking some ads and the OS update check, but at the cost of other things which also use the CDN. It seems to use internal DNS, which complicates things.

A thread for negative aspects of LG OLED.
WebOS security issues : An exploit pops up every once in a while as seen in these examples : 1 2 3. If you are not planning to use the "smart" features you can mitigate most by blocking internet access of TV from your router. However there are things you cant mitigate, such as tv pinging everyone it can in bluetooth range with no way to shut it off.

Tv backlights
One thing, IMPORTANT: System partitions are write protected, you cannot edit them. There are some folders are not write protected, /home/root ; /media/developer ; /tmp ; probably something else, but this is what I know. Don't try to edit system partitions (write protected ones). Even if you could remount them in rw mode, they are digitally signed by LG and you will brick your TV for sure if you mess with them. If you want to change some resource on system, you will use overlayer (mount --bind). If you are comfy with Linux, you can get really good info here: https://www.webosbrew.org/pages/filesystem-overlays.html and here: https://github.com/RootMyTV/RootMyTV.github.io/issues/102
